Tanji is a working Mandinka fishing village about twenty minutes down the coast from Kololi — and one of the most photogenic places in The Gambia. This easy half-day tour, around four hours, brings you in for the spectacle: the colourful pirogues riding in around mid-afternoon, the beach turning into a heaving fish market, and the smoking sheds behind it producing the smoked bonga shad you'll find in Gambian kitchens across the country. A local guide walks you through the market and the smokehouses, explaining the catch and the trade, in groups of one to ten, with transport and a village donation included. It's a genuine working community rather than a show, so come respectfully and ask before photographing people. For a vivid, fast-moving slice of everyday Gambian life — colour, noise, smoke and the sea — Tanji is hard to beat.
